在Windows命令行(CMD)中如何新建网络连接数据库:
使用Windows命令行(CMD)新建网络连接数据库包括以下步骤:配置数据库驱动程序、创建数据库连接字符串、使用命令行工具连接到数据库。首先,我们将详细解释如何配置数据库驱动程序。
一、配置数据库驱动程序
在使用CMD新建数据库连接之前,您需要确保已经安装了相应的数据库驱动程序。以MySQL和SQL Server为例:
1. 安装MySQL驱动程序:
- 下载并安装MySQL Connector/ODBC。
- 设置环境变量,确保系统可以找到MySQL命令行工具。
2. 安装SQL Server驱动程序:
- 下载并安装SQL Server命令行工具(sqlcmd)。
- 设置环境变量,确保系统可以找到sqlcmd工具。
确保您已安装相应的驱动程序后,才能通过命令行工具连接到数据库。
二、创建数据库连接字符串
创建数据库连接字符串是连接数据库的关键步骤。不同的数据库有不同的连接字符串格式。
1. MySQL连接字符串格式:
mysql -h [hostname] -u [username] -p[password] [database_name]
2. SQL Server连接字符串格式:
sqlcmd -S [server_name] -U [username] -P [password] -d [database_name]
三、使用命令行工具连接到数据库
1. 连接到MySQL数据库:
打开CMD,输入以下命令并按回车:
mysql -h 192.168.1.100 -u admin -padmin123 my_database
如果连接成功,您将看到MySQL命令行提示符。
2. 连接到SQL Server数据库:
打开CMD,输入以下命令并按回车:
sqlcmd -S 192.168.1.100 -U sa -P password123 -d my_database
如果连接成功,您将看到SQL Server命令行提示符。
四、常见问题及解决方法
1. 网络连接错误:
确保数据库服务器的IP地址或主机名正确无误,并且服务器允许远程连接。
2. 用户名或密码错误:
检查用户名和密码是否正确,并确保用户有访问数据库的权限。
3. 防火墙阻止连接:
检查数据库服务器的防火墙设置,确保允许数据库端口(如MySQL的3306端口、SQL Server的1433端口)通过。
五、实际应用案例
让我们深入了解如何在真实环境中应用上述步骤。
案例1:使用MySQL创建和管理数据库:
- 打开CMD并连接到MySQL数据库:
mysql -h 192.168.1.100 -u admin -padmin123 my_database
- 创建新数据库:
CREATE DATABASE new_database;
- 创建新表:
USE new_database;
CREATE TABLE users (
id INT AUTO_INCREMENT PRIMARY KEY,
username VARCHAR(50),
password VARCHAR(50)
);
- 插入数据:
INSERT INTO users (username, password) VALUES ('user1', 'password1');
- 查询数据:
SELECT * FROM users;
案例2:使用SQL Server创建和管理数据库:
- 打开CMD并连接到SQL Server数据库:
sqlcmd -S 192.168.1.100 -U sa -P password123 -d my_database
- 创建新数据库:
CREATE DATABASE new_database;
- 创建新表:
USE new_database;
CREATE TABLE users (
id INT IDENTITY(1,1) PRIMARY KEY,
username NVARCHAR(50),
password NVARCHAR(50)
);
- 插入数据:
INSERT INTO users (username, password) VALUES ('user1', 'password1');
- 查询数据:
SELECT * FROM users;
六、项目管理系统推荐
在实际项目中,管理数据库连接只是其中一部分。为了更高效地管理项目和团队,可以考虑使用以下两个系统:
1. 研发项目管理系统PingCode:
PingCode是一款专为研发团队设计的项目管理系统,提供需求管理、缺陷跟踪、版本管理等功能,帮助团队更好地协作和交付。
2. 通用项目协作软件Worktile:
Worktile是一款通用的项目协作软件,提供任务管理、文档协作、即时通讯等功能,适用于各种类型的项目团队。
七、总结
通过上述步骤,我们详细介绍了如何在Windows命令行(CMD)中新建网络连接数据库,包括配置数据库驱动程序、创建数据库连接字符串、使用命令行工具连接到数据库以及解决常见问题。我们还通过实际应用案例展示了如何使用MySQL和SQL Server管理数据库。在实际项目中,建议结合使用PingCode和Worktile等项目管理系统,提高团队协作效率。
希望这些步骤和案例能帮助您更好地管理数据库连接和项目团队。
相关问答FAQs:
1. 如何在cmd中创建新的网络连接数据库?
- 问题:如何在cmd中创建新的网络连接数据库?
- 回答:要在cmd中创建新的网络连接数据库,您可以按照以下步骤进行操作:
- 首先,打开cmd命令提示符。
- 输入以下命令以创建新的网络连接数据库:
netsh wlan set hostednetwork mode=allow ssid=YourNetworkName key=YourNetworkPassword
- 其中,
YourNetworkName
是您想要为网络连接数据库设置的名称,YourNetworkPassword
是您想要为网络连接数据库设置的密码。
- 其中,
- 按下Enter键以执行命令。
- 稍等片刻,系统会创建一个新的网络连接数据库,并为其分配一个唯一的网络ID。
- 成功创建新的网络连接数据库后,您可以在网络和共享中心中看到该网络。
2. 如何在cmd中设置网络连接数据库的名称和密码?
- 问题:如何在cmd中设置网络连接数据库的名称和密码?
- 回答:要在cmd中设置网络连接数据库的名称和密码,您可以按照以下步骤进行操作:
- 首先,打开cmd命令提示符。
- 输入以下命令以设置网络连接数据库的名称:
netsh wlan set hostednetwork ssid=YourNetworkName
- 其中,
YourNetworkName
是您想要为网络连接数据库设置的名称。
- 其中,
- 按下Enter键以执行命令。
- 接下来,输入以下命令以设置网络连接数据库的密码:
netsh wlan set hostednetwork key=YourNetworkPassword
- 其中,
YourNetworkPassword
是您想要为网络连接数据库设置的密码。
- 其中,
- 再次按下Enter键以执行命令。
- 稍等片刻,系统会更新网络连接数据库的名称和密码。
3. 如何在cmd中启动网络连接数据库?
- 问题:如何在cmd中启动网络连接数据库?
- 回答:要在cmd中启动网络连接数据库,您可以按照以下步骤进行操作:
- 首先,打开cmd命令提示符。
- 输入以下命令以启动网络连接数据库:
netsh wlan start hostednetwork
- 按下Enter键以执行命令。
- 如果一切顺利,系统会显示“已成功启动托管网络”消息。
- 现在,您的网络连接数据库已成功启动,其他设备可以通过该网络连接到您的计算机。
- 您可以在网络和共享中心中查看已启动的网络连接数据库的详细信息。
原创文章,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/1974785